Vietnamese Firm Develops $1B Project in Laos, Aiming for 2028 Production Start

Published: Feb 6, 2026 17:01
[SMM Aluminum Express News] A Vietnamese firm, Vietnam-Phuong Group (VPG), is developing a major integrated bauxite-alumina-aluminum project in Dak Cheung district, Sekong Province, southern Laos. The USD 1 billion Bauxite-Alumina Mining Industrial Complex, spanning nearly 9,000 hectares (Laos' largest Vietnamese mining investment), began construction in late 2022. It received fresh Lao government approval in September 2025 after mining studies and site clearance. Once fully operational, the aluminum smelter is expected to produce up to 1 million tonnes annually, with production starting in 2028. The project supports Laos' industrial growth, energy needs, and potential exports while strengthening Vietnam-Laos economic ties.

[SMM Aluminum Express News] Emirates Global Aluminium acquired an 80% stake in Italy-based Eco Green, strengthening its downstream recycling footprint in Europe. Eco Green processes over 70,000 tpy of aluminum scrap, with expansion underway to add 15,000 tpy of recycled capacity by H2 2026. The deal will lift EGA’s global recycling capacity above 400,000 tpy, with a further 200,000 tpy under development, reinforcing its push into secondary aluminum supply for automotive and construction sectors.
